Evaluating the Impact of Chutti TV on Children's Programming in India

Chutti TV is a popular children's television channel in India, owned by the Sun TV Network. Since its launch in 2007, the channel has become a favorite among young viewers and parents alike. Chutti TV provides a variety of programs aimed at children aged 3-14 years, including animated shows, live-action series, educational programs, and movies. In this article, we will take a closer look at Chutti TV and evaluate its impact on the Indian television industry.

History and Growth

Chutti TV was launched on April 29, 2007, with the aim of providing high-quality children's content to viewers across India. The channel initially started with a limited number of shows, including Tamil-dubbed versions of popular international shows such as Dora the Explorer, Thomas & Friends, and Ben 10.

Over time, the channel expanded its offerings and started producing its original content, including animated shows like Lollu and Nila and live-action series such as Maanada Mayilada Kids and Cooking Challenge. The channel also introduced educational programs like Science Factory and Tamil Culture to promote learning among young viewers.

Today, Chutti TV is one of the most popular children's channels in India, with a reach of over 50 million households. The channel is available in Tamil, Telugu, and Kannada languages, making it accessible to viewers across Southern India.

Programming

Chutti TV's programming is tailored to suit the interests and needs of its young audience. The channel offers a wide range of shows, including animated series, live-action programs, educational content, and movies.

One of the most popular shows on Chutti TV is the animated series Chhota Bheem. The show revolves around the adventures of a young boy named Bheem and his friends in the fictional village of Dholakpur. Chhota Bheem has become a cultural phenomenon in India, with merchandise, video games, and movies based on the show.

Another popular animated series on Chutti TV is Little Krishna, which tells the story of Lord Krishna as a young boy. The show is a favorite among young viewers and is known for its stunning animation and music.

Chutti TV also offers a variety of live-action series, including Maanada Mayilada Kids, a dance competition show for children, and Cooking Challenge, which teaches kids how to cook simple and healthy meals.

In addition to entertainment, Chutti TV also offers educational programming, such as Science Factory, which explores scientific concepts in a fun and engaging way, and Tamil Culture, which promotes Tamil language and culture.
